a_square_peg|2 years ago

The way the project was structured, it was in the interest of everyone to succeed since everyone paid for their own development cost and only made money when the planes were sold. Not the easiest client to work for mind you - I've been told that many companies flat out refuse to work with them, but again, thinking back, I think that's what made the project a success, although extremely stressful.
